About Searchers of the Lost

Search for the Lord with us in this orthodox-catholic podcast!

As a searcher, I am convinced that there are so many fellow searchers out there who desire to dig deeper and search harder for the Lord (Matt.7:7), even as our mother did when Jesus was busy about the Father's business in the temple. My journey has been long, difficult, and blessed, traversing various Protestant denominations, Orthodoxy and Catholicism, and I am positive Christ for me. Thus, this podcast is Christian, catholic, and orthodox, and everyone who loves these things should feel at home here. This priest and those I bring onto this podcast love Jesus and His Church, and our hope is to invite others into charitable and intelligent dialogue and debate, that one day we "may all be one" (John 17:21).

Remember when commenting: “In essentials, unity; in non-essentials, liberty; in all things, charity.”

― St. Augustine
